Product Hunt, August 17: Meridian Wins at 421 Votes for Making Your Work Visible, With 'Stop Babysitting Your AI Agents' Second at 378
Product Hunt·medium signal
The August 17 Product Hunt leaderboard was led by Meridian at 421 votes ('Don't let your work go unnoticed. Get promoted!'), followed by Omni by xpander at 378 ('Stop babysitting your AI agents'), Clears at 363 ('Move beyond AI coding to Agentic Software Delivery'), Vendo at 339 ('Let your users build their own features inside your product') and Scholé Scenarios at 171. Two of the top three sell agent supervision and delivery rather than agent capability — the pitch has moved from 'agents can code' to 'agents run unattended and you can trust the output.' Vendo at #4 is the more unusual bet: end-user feature construction inside someone else's product, which is vibe-coding pushed past the developer audience entirely.
